The Charm of Minecraft 1.7
Minecraft version 1.7, also known as the "Update that Changed the World," was released on October 25, 2013. This update brought significant changes to the game, introducing new biomes, structures, and features that shaped the Minecraft landscape. Some notable additions include the introduction of the Mega Taiga biome, the Mesa biome, the introduction of stained glass blocks, and the addition of new flowers and crops. Additionally, this update marked the debut of the popular Minecraft Twitch integration, enabling players to stream directly from the game.
